Transaction 08393f5a795f8aadc3e89d97f100c6cddbb7327a4e16d72ee3ed76bf2cdcf738
1 Input
1 Output
-
08393f5a795f8aadc3e89d97f100c6cddbb7327a4e16d72ee3ed76bf2cdcf738:0
- value
- 19876451
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ce81e1de6ce78e6cd37ad2dc407c7a7d1e108666 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Kpunu4ARgjJ3dfcesorMRDBAbeH9Y93fX